| Description |
|
Icecream has issues with using denylist in the remote environment. A way around this may be to make sure those files which are referenced in the denylist are forced to be compiled locally.
It would require parsing the denylist src: items and then make sure the command line for those does not use the ICECC variables on the command line. |
